BENTON HARBOR, Mich. – There will be a drive-in concert at the Mendel Center this Saturday, August 22.
The concert will be at the Grand Upton Hall parking lot.
Gates will open at 2 p.m. and the concert will begin at 3 p.m. Only 100 tickets will be sold for the event
Bryan Lubeck, Sypian Family Band, and Dan Maxon will be performing for the drive-in concert.
